PubHub: Sharing Knowledge to Build a Better World

Welcome to PubHub, your source for foundation-sponsored reports. Search our online catalog of annotated links to 5,246 research reports, case studies, issue briefs, literature reviews, and annual reports published or funded by U.S. foundations. Learn more about PubHub»

Donor Funding for Health in Low- & Middle-Income Countries, 2001-2008
Henry J. Kaiser Family Foundation

Kates, Jennifer; Eric Lief; Vidal Seegobin; Adam Wexler
Published: July 2010

Analyzes trends in funding and development assistance from governments and multilateral institutions, with a focus on health, including water and sanitation activities. Provides data by assistance type, donor, region, health sub-sector, and activity.

Vietnamese-American Diaspora Philanthropy to Vietnam
Philanthropic Initiative; Global Equity Initiative at Harvard University

Sidel, Mark
Published: May 2007

Analyzes giving by the Vietnamese diaspora in the United States back to Vietnam. Outlines the 1986-2006 evolution of Vietnamese-American philanthropy from individual to organized efforts; challenges; and recommendations for expanding scale and impact.
